Sept. 1 Free Jazz Under the Stars Concert: The Sound of New Orleans

By Daniel DiPrinzio | August 24, 2022
Students gathered at Eason Pond

Come out for a night of free entertainment listening to The Sound of New Orleans on Thursday, Sept. 1, at Easton Pond. The event will begin at 7 p.m. and is expected to last one hour. 

Performers include:

  • Ed Etkins, adjunct professor of Visual and Performing Arts at Arcadia (woodwinds)
  • Marcell Bellinger, adjunct professor at Temple University (trumpet)
  • Stephen Kleiman, adjunct professor of Music at Arcadia (guitar)
  • Bruce Kaminsky, adjunct instructor at Drexel University (double bass)
  • Sean J. Kennedy, principal percussionist with the Philadelphia Boys Choir & Chorale (drums)
  • Samuel Heifetz, adjunct professor of Music at Arcadia  (piano)

The concert is free and open to the public, and will feature guest tap dancer Katherine Sledge Moore, associate professor of psychology at Arcadia. In the case of inclement weather, the concert will be in Grey Towers Castle.
